Advanced database recovery services available in New Jersey
There are a number of situations, in which the data in the SQL Server database may get completely inaccessible. Below listed are some of the mostly encountered ones:
Corruption of the database due to unexpected shutdown of the server system
Infection of the database by Virus/Malware attack
Operating system malfunction
Any accidental human error
Concurrent access to the same database component
Damage to the database metadata structure
Severe corruption to the file system
Any physical damage to the server system etc.
In case of any of the above situations, all your valuable data in the SQL Server database remains inaccessible until you opt for any efficient database recovery procedure.

Moreover, the physically damaged server systems must be treated inside controlled environment of CLASS 100 Clean Rooms to avoid any further damage.
Note: CLASS 100 Clean Room is a sterile environment, which is maintained in such a way that there are less than 100 dust particles of the size below 0.5 microns per cubic foot or air, in comparison to some thousands in ordinary home/office environment.

Advanced techniques endure up to 100% Laptop data recovery
Laptops are the portable versions of our old desktop computers. With research and invention of new technologies, everything has been compacted. For their smaller size, Laptops can be easily carried to almost any place. Though portability is the biggest advantage of Laptops, this is also the main reason behind data loss incidents.
There are a number of possible reasons behind any instance of data loss in a Laptop computer as below:
Badly dropped or crushed
Spilling over of liquid
Expose to excessive heat or heavy magnetic field
Mechanical, Electrical or Firmware failure
Damage due to natural disasters like fire, flood etc.
In any of the above situations, the Laptop gets physical injury and the data in it is either lost or inaccessible. Among all these bad things, one good fact is that data is never lost from the Laptop drive until it is being overwritten by some other data and it can be retrieved by taking the help of Laptop data recovery services.

In general, the hard disk consists of a number of electro-mechanical and magnetic component, like the head, flat, PCBs, motors, etc. A little problem with any of these components can interfere with the proper functioning of the hard drive that leads to loss of information or inaccessibility of data. The reason may be anything from an application malfunction, virus attacks / malware, firmware corruption or serious physical damage to the drive due to mechanical component failure, power surges, heat, floods, fires, etc.
- Some of the possible loss of data on a hard drive:
- The system does not start and prompts you to reboot each time you try to start it.
- At startup, the system displays the blue screen of death and will not start.
- Computer's hard drive does not recognize the BIOS.
- Hard disk connector is severely damaged by power surges or any fall.
